Download Stage (Mandatory First Step)
Source
Current HCP-A/AABC data is distributed through ConnectomeDB powered by BALSA:
- Release page: https://www.humanconnectome.org/study/hcp-lifespan-aging/data-releases
- Current release: AABC Release 2 (2026-01-28)
- Register for BALSA and accept the AABC Data Use Terms. An academic, nonprofit, or government email address is required.
- Imaging packages transfer through IBM Aspera Connect. Select a modality package or subject subset and calculate storage before transfer.
Dataset Characteristics
- AABC Release 2: 1,396 participants and 2,878 sessions; imaging is available for 1,390 participants across 2,789 sessions
- Modalities: T1w, T2w, high-resolution hippocampal T2, dMRI, rs-fMRI, task-fMRI, and ASL
- Focus: Normal aging, cognitive decline, brain structure-function changes across the lifespan
- Unique feature: Complements HCP-YA to cover the full adult lifespan (22-100 years)

HCP-A Task Paradigms
| Task | Description |
|---|---|
| VISMOTOR | Simultaneous visual and motor activation paradigm |
| CARIT | Conditioned Approach Response Inhibition Task |
| FACENAME | Face-name paired-associates memory task |
| REST | Resting-state functional MRI |
BIDS Preparation
Script: scripts/reorganize_hcpa.py
Converts HCP-A native directory structure to BIDS-compliant layout.
python skills/hcpa-skill/scripts/reorganize_hcpa.py \
--input /path/to/HCPA/raw \
--output /path/to/HCPA/bids \
--participants /path/to/subject_list.txt
Features:
- Subject ID normalization: HCP format to BIDS
sub-labels - Session handling: multiple visits if applicable
- Modality routing: T1w, T2w, dMRI, rs-fMRI, task-fMRI
- Sidecar JSON generation from HCP metadata
dataset_description.jsonandparticipants.tsvgeneration- Dry-run mode:
--dry-runto preview without copying

Important Notes and Limitations
- HCP-A complements HCP-YA to cover the full adult lifespan (22-100 years).
- HCP-A processing is resource intensive; plan storage and compute accordingly.
- The HCP-A/AABC cohort is designed around typical aging; do not infer a clinical impairment cohort from age alone.
- Do not mix legacy Lifespan 2.0 packages with AABC Release 2 without documenting and harmonizing release-specific processing differences.
- For HCP-native preprocessing, optionally delegate to
hcppipeline-tool. hcpa-skillis orchestration-only; detailed preprocessing logic remains in modality skills.
